What is CRUKS and what impact does it have on players?
CRUKS (Centraal Register Uitsluiting Kansspelen) is the Netherlands' central player exclusion system, mandated by the country's regulatory framework. It primarily serves player protection by denying access to all licensed online casinos and gaming halls in the country to individuals who have excluded themselves or been excluded by third parties. Registration in this system has direct implications for verification: licensed providers must verify player identities and cross-check them against the CRUKS database before allowing a deposit or participation in games.
For players, this means that a single exclusion is enforced nationwide. In contrast, online casinos without CRUKS registration operate outside this national jurisdiction. These platforms are not bound to the Dutch exclusion list and therefore do not query the CRUKS register. This allows players who are not in the database or who consciously choose providers outside national licensing to access games that would not be available locally. Verification here is often less invasive, as there is no connection to the state exclusion database.
Differences between GGL Licenses and Curacao Licenses
The main difference lies in regulatory strictness and the resulting player limits. In Germany, the GGL (Joint Gaming Authority of the States) monitors compliance with the Interstate Treaty on Gambling. Providers with a German license must meet strict requirements, including a monthly deposit limit of €1,000 and a maximum bet limit of €1 per spin on slots. The GGL ensures that player protection measures, such as integration with the OASIS system, are technically implemented.
In contrast, providers with a Curacao license operate differently. This international licensing is not subject to the restrictive requirements of the German Interstate Treaty on Gambling or the Dutch CRUKS regulation. Casinos with a Curacao license often offer higher bet limits, no monthly deposit caps, and greater flexibility with bonus offers. While the GGL only permits approved payment methods, Curacao license holders frequently accept a wider range of methods, including iDEAL for the Dutch market, without the same strict verification hurdles as in the regulated EU space.

Differences in Player Protection: CRUKS vs. International Standards
The fundamental difference lies in the centralization of controls. In the Netherlands, CRUKS acts as an overarching authority that enforces exclusions across platforms. A once-registered exclusion applies to all licensed providers in the country. In contrast, casinos with a Curacao license rely on decentralized measures. Each operator implements its own player protection tools, such as deposit limits or cool-off periods, which are not automatically shared with other casinos.
The GGL in Germany sets standards similar to CRUKS by mandating a central exclusion file (OASIS) and requiring strict verifications under the Interstate Treaty on Gambling. International providers without this connection often offer more freedom but less security. Anyone using an ideal payment in casinos without CRUKS should be aware that self-exclusion only applies to the respective platform. Switching to another provider bypasses this exclusion, increasing the risk of problematic gaming behavior. Therefore, personal discipline and the use of external addiction prevention services are essential to compensate for gaps in international player protection.
